    Ghana is inviting companies to bid for the right to construct its first nuclear power plant. The US, France, Russia, China and South Korea are all in the race to partner with Ghana. Ghana is the latest African country to turn to nuclear power to try and meet demand. The continent is home to 600 million people who lack access to electricity. Nuclear energy is more efficient that traditional fossil fuel power generation and renewable energy. And African nations need to ramp up their power production fast, to cater to their growing populations. So the African countries are turning to nuclear-capable countries, especially Russia with its state-firm Rosatom, to help them build nuclear power plants.
